When should I stay at a B&B in Gili Meno?
When you're dreaming of a trip to Gili Meno,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ually October and November, with an average temperature of 27°C, while the coldest months are August and July, with an average of 26°C. The rainiest months in Gili Meno are December, January, February and March, with each month seeing an average of 300 mm of rainfall.

How can I get to and around Gili Meno?
Mapping out your trip in and around Gili Meno is easy with these transportation options. Fly into Lombok (LOP-Lombok Intl.), which is located 32.1 mi (51.7 km) from the heart of the city.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
